Output 383252d2784fc145f71f12ae9117edf36fe36f158043fc9a88a973fb15341f8a:0
- value
- 21457409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66389f59d94e54ae6b52812fa0fe2c42aa5ff777 OP_EQUAL
- address
- 3B1WgJqJJAiECVRVWbPQnBfECoav4Nmcdd
- transaction
- 383252d2784fc145f71f12ae9117edf36fe36f158043fc9a88a973fb15341f8a
- spent
- true